I have the Sparco Torino on the passenger side and the Sparco Star on the driver side. It just that the Torino is a little tight for me and the Star is a bigger than the Torino and I feel more comfortable in the Sparco Star than the Torino, they both look same except the Sparco star is just a little bit bigger...there for, it's more comfortible (I'm not fat or anything..I'm 5-7, 150lbs). Plus I think it's cool how I have 2 different kind of seats in my car...it's like a custom look you know. I don't know how DYI01 brakets are but mine is low..I feel like I'm squatting on the floor of my car. Here are some pics of my seats.
